Output 58f1d5c69a72dd4a4e8ae7fc597951596f0b75c48e0dd27f016f9564f1418e31:1

value
267608
script pubkey
OP_0 OP_PUSHBYTES_20 a5e8e72cf86605edc1bdda7a33e6a98ddb8c14f3
address
bc1q5h5wwt8cvcz7msdamfar8e4f3hdcc98nh9gdrw
transaction
58f1d5c69a72dd4a4e8ae7fc597951596f0b75c48e0dd27f016f9564f1418e31
spent
true